Function of Subdivision Bonds
Comprehending the function of neighborhood bonds is important for real estate designers intending to comply with neighborhood guidelines and guarantee economic responsibility. These bonds function as a form of guarantee to local municipalities that the necessary framework enhancements will be finished by the programmer.
By posting a community bond, you're basically guaranteeing to complete the needed public enhancements, such as roadways, pathways, and utilities, within the specified timeframe.

Kinds Of Community Bonds
Separate between the numerous types of subdivision bonds to establish which best matches your project's requirements. There are 3 primary kinds of class bonds frequently utilized in the realty market: Performance bonds, repayment bonds, and maintenance bonds.
Performance bonds make certain that the developer finishes the class based on the authorized strategies and regulations. Demands for Neighborhood Bonds
To guarantee conformity with laws, designers looking for class bonds should satisfy specific needs established by regulatory authorities. These requirements are essential for the effective issuance of class bonds. Right here are the essential requirements you need to meet:
- ** Financial Stability **: You have to show financial stability and the ability to cover the costs associated with the neighborhood project.
- ** Experience and Performance History **: Having previous experience in property advancement and a positive track record can boost your chances of getting approved for a subdivision bond.
- ** Compliance with Zoning Regulations **: Making sure that your class intends straighten with local zoning legislations and policies is necessary for bond authorization.
- ** Environmental Impact Assessment **: Sometimes, you might need to carry out an ecological impact assessment to examine the job's impacts on the setting and attend to any issues.
Meeting these needs is crucial for getting a neighborhood bond and progressing with your property development task.
